Bloody Irish
Irish Whiskey Cocktail
Ingredients
2 oz Irish Whiskey
1 oz Blood Orange juice
1 oz Lime Juice
Top with Ginger Beer
Garnish: Blood Orange Wedge

Recipe: In a cocktail shaker with ice, pour Irish whiskey, blood orange juice, and lime juice. Shake until cold. Strain into an old fashioned glass with ice. Top with Ginger beer. Garnish with a blood orange wedge. This cocktail is perfectly sweet and great for sipping or a fun holiday party (wink wink). It's a great way to drink Irish whiskey if that's not your thing. The citrus flavors help hide the strong taste.
